A New Musical
This unconventional new musical by Drama Desk Award nominees Neil Bartram and Brian Hill is a joyous and moving look at our surprisingly interconnected lives.
Through a seemingly unrelated collection of songs, scenes and monologues, The Theory of Relativity introduces a compelling array of characters experiencing the joys and heartbreaks, the liaisons and losses, the inevitability and the wonder of human connection. Whether you're allergic to cats, in love for the first or tenth time, a child of divorce, a germaphobe, or simply a unique individual, you’re sure to find yourself in this fresh new musical
Music & Lyrics by Neil Bartram/Book by Brian Hill/Directed byBrian Hill

Assisted Listening System
Both theatres are equipped with a state-of-the-art Sennheiser infrared hearing system to assist hearing-impaired patrons through the generosity of the Carol L. Sirot Foundation. This system can be used independently or in conjunction with patrons’ normal hearing aids. The devices are available free of charge at the Box Office. -
Entrance
Access to The Goodspeed for patrons who are unable to manage stairs is via an elevator with an outside entrance located on the side of the building closest to the swing bridge. Elevator service is available to the lobby and the orchestra level of The Goodspeed; the balcony level is not accessible via elevator. -
Parking
Accessible parking is located in front of the Gelston House and in the spaces closest to the footbridge along the stream in the Main Parking Lot.(Goodspeed). Accessible parking is located in the spaces closest to the theatre entrance (Terris). -
